Abstract

Critical thinking is one of the skills that students must have to solve a problems in everyday life appropriately. Critical thinking skills have not been empowered well in learning process. That’s skills can be empowered with specific learning models, that was Remap RT (Reading Concept Map Reciprocal Teaching) learning model. The research objective to empower critical thinking skills of first grade students of high schools on the course from Biology by applying Remap RT. The type of research was quasi-experimental research with Pretest-Posttest Nonequivalent Control Group Design. The sample was the students of X MIA 2 and X MIA 4 in SMAN 2 Batu. Student’s critical thinking skills were measured using an essay test that scored by rubric of critical thinking skills integrated with an essay test. Data were analysis using Anacova test. The results showed Remap RT learning model influence on students' critical thinking skills. Students that learned with Remap RT learning model have critical thinking skills increased by 147.49%, while students that learned with conventional learning-based scientific approaches to increase critical thinking skills by 111.02%.  Based on the results, we can conclude that Remap RT learning model has a higher potential in improving students' critical thinking skills than conventional learning-based scientific approach, because of the Remap RT syntax have potential to develop critical thinking skills.Keywords:      Critical thinking skills, Remap RT
